Roles & Responsibilities

Reporting to the Boutique Manager, you will be responsible for the stock management and back-office set-up, controlling customer service flows and repairs in their boutique. In this function you will:

  • Receive stock, transfer pieces, handle special product requests, and prepare omnichannel orders
  • Manage cash & bill procedures, and provide activity reports such as reservation, consignment, stock, sales reconciliation, traffic, etc.
  • Manage the customer service flows to/from the boutique, control all repairs, and perform customer service activities allowed in the boutique

Desired Candidate Profile

You have significant experience in managing stock activities in the boutique as well as a deep understanding of the importance of working with a team. You have strong communication and interpersonal skills and demonstrate a non-compromise attitude and approach along with precision and reliability within daily routine.
